airbytehq / airbyte

The leading data integration platform for ETL / ELT data pipelines from APIs, databases & files to data warehouses, data lakes & data lakehouses. Both self-hosted and Cloud-hosted.
https://airbyte.com
Other
15.5k stars 3.99k forks source link

Source Microsoft Teams: add missing endpoints `callrecord` and `call` #14117

Open data-andy opened 2 years ago

data-andy commented 2 years ago

Tell us about the problem you're trying to solve

We are trying to consume Teams call data for customized analytics. The Airbyte connector hits many of Microsoft Teams' endpoints, but would like to extend the connector to include the CallRecord and Call endpoints.

Describe the solution you’d like

Additional endpoint added to the Teams' connector, specifically CallRecord and Call

Describe the alternative you’ve considered or used

In the interim, we will use a custom Python solution to call the needed endpoints and land data into the target desintation.

Additional context

Add any other context or screenshots about the feature request here.

Are you willing to submit a PR?

Remove this with your answer :-)

marcosmarxm commented 2 years ago

Can you list here the link to the endpoints?

marcosmarxm commented 2 years ago

I added request to connector team backlog.

data-andy commented 2 years ago

Here is the main Cloud Communications endpoint:

https://docs.microsoft.com/en-us/graph/api/resources/communications-api-overview?view=graph-rest-1.0

Here is the Call endpoint:

https://docs.microsoft.com/en-us/graph/api/resources/call?view=graph-rest-1.0

Here is the CallRecord endpoint:

https://docs.microsoft.com/en-us/graph/api/resources/callrecords-callrecord?view=graph-rest-1.0

ANDY STEWARDSON Manager of Data Architecture Fusion Medical Staffing, LLC t: 402-504-1758 e: @.*** f: 402-925-4425 www.fusionmedstaff.com

The information transmitted, including attachments, is intended only for the person(s) or entity to which it is addressed and may contain confidential and/or privileged material. Any review, retransmission, dissemination or other use of, or taking of any action in reliance upon this information by persons or entities other than the intended recipient is prohibited. If you received this in error please contact the sender and destroy any copies of this information. From: Marcos Marx @.> Sent: Friday, June 24, 2022 8:23 AM To: airbytehq/airbyte @.> Cc: Andy Stewardson @.>; Author @.> Subject: Re: [airbytehq/airbyte] Extend the Microsoft Teams source connector (Issue #14117)

Can you list here the link to the endpoints?

- Reply to this email directly, view it on GitHubhttps://nam02.safelinks.protection.outlook.com/?url=https%3A%2F%2Fgithub.com%2Fairbytehq%2Fairbyte%2Fissues%2F14117%23issuecomment-1165570217&data=05%7C01%7Candy.stewardson%40fusionmedstaff.com%7C811363ffc63446ee65c408da55e497a4%7Cc5733c679b9847fbaf3422f6ebc1f8ab%7C0%7C0%7C637916737543350369%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=27aR72RPST7qk8JhsWNk1%2F4QYN5pR3FoPHns82mwX14%3D&reserved=0, or unsubscribehttps://nam02.safelinks.protection.outlook.com/?url=https%3A%2F%2Fgithub.com%2Fnotifications%2Funsubscribe-auth%2FAZZADACE7Z2HMLY5727IHHLVQWZBNANCNFSM5ZXZBAFA&data=05%7C01%7Candy.stewardson%40fusionmedstaff.com%7C811363ffc63446ee65c408da55e497a4%7Cc5733c679b9847fbaf3422f6ebc1f8ab%7C0%7C0%7C637916737543350369%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=SzCWUGBYLmVrDjGccIii82JVqgY6B%2BJJTiUqfp7iALI%3D&reserved=0. You are receiving this because you authored the thread.Message ID: @.**@.>>

data-andy commented 2 years ago

Thank you!

ANDY STEWARDSON Manager of Data Architecture Fusion Medical Staffing, LLC t: 402-504-1758 e: @.*** f: 402-925-4425 www.fusionmedstaff.com

The information transmitted, including attachments, is intended only for the person(s) or entity to which it is addressed and may contain confidential and/or privileged material. Any review, retransmission, dissemination or other use of, or taking of any action in reliance upon this information by persons or entities other than the intended recipient is prohibited. If you received this in error please contact the sender and destroy any copies of this information. From: Marcos Marx @.> Sent: Friday, June 24, 2022 8:23 AM To: airbytehq/airbyte @.> Cc: Andy Stewardson @.>; Author @.> Subject: Re: [airbytehq/airbyte] Extend the Microsoft Teams source connector (Issue #14117)

I added request to connector team backlog.

- Reply to this email directly, view it on GitHubhttps://nam02.safelinks.protection.outlook.com/?url=https%3A%2F%2Fgithub.com%2Fairbytehq%2Fairbyte%2Fissues%2F14117%23issuecomment-1165570733&data=05%7C01%7Candy.stewardson%40fusionmedstaff.com%7C6842c8ae4632432ab0e508da55e4a0a5%7Cc5733c679b9847fbaf3422f6ebc1f8ab%7C0%7C0%7C637916737690214262%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=CxTJrlVyhzB%2FZvBIvO4YT7GXuAO34bp1xln61fAY55Q%3D&reserved=0, or unsubscribehttps://nam02.safelinks.protection.outlook.com/?url=https%3A%2F%2Fgithub.com%2Fnotifications%2Funsubscribe-auth%2FAZZADAEO577ALPCUK3DZKB3VQWZCLANCNFSM5ZXZBAFA&data=05%7C01%7Candy.stewardson%40fusionmedstaff.com%7C6842c8ae4632432ab0e508da55e4a0a5%7Cc5733c679b9847fbaf3422f6ebc1f8ab%7C0%7C0%7C637916737690214262%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=G3qaPzxYAaoG9uT%2BzJhBQWwGH%2Fz5X%2FI35qvaHgqMIuE%3D&reserved=0. You are receiving this because you authored the thread.Message ID: @.**@.>>

MinuraPunchihewa commented 8 months ago

Hey Airbyte Team, Can I take this up?

marcosmarxm commented 8 months ago

@MinuraPunchihewa yes go forward! :)